Guinea Hen with Greens and Spaghetti Squash
- 1 each Guinea hen breast
- 1 1/2 tbsp French Picnic sea salt
- 1 small spaghetti squash
- 1 Kosher salt, to taste
- 1 Black pepper, to taste
- 3 tbsp olive oil, divided
- 1 small onion, sliced thinly
- 2 each garlic cloves, sliced thinly, or minced
- 8 oz chard, washed and chopped small
- 1 Water, as needed
- 2 tbsp butter
- Preheat oven to 425F.
- Season the guinea hen breast on all sides with French Picnic salt.
- Place in a rimmed baking or roasting pan.
- Set aside at room temperature.
- Using a large chefs knife, cut the spaghetti squash in half from the stem end to the blossom end.
- Scoop out the seeds with a large metal serving spoon.
- Season generously with salt and black pepper, and brush cut side with 1 tablespoon of olive oil.
- Place cut side down on a heavy baking or roasting pan.
- Poke a few small holes in the squash skin.
- Place both the guinea hen and squash pans in the oven at the same time.
- Guinea hen should be placed in the bottom of the oven, and squash on the top.
- Cook for 25 minutes, and then reduce heat to 300o F. Cook for an additional 15-20 minutes, or un- til squash skin gives to the touch, and the guinea hen is fully cooked, and firm to the touch.
- While the squash and hen are roasting, heat a large saute pan over medium-high heat.
- Add 2 tablespoons of the olive oil to the pan, then add onions, and cook while stirring for 1-2 minutes.
- Add garlic and cook 2-3 minutes more, then add the greens.
- Cook for 5-6 more minutes, or until the greens are fully wilted.
- Remove from the heat.
- Once the squash is cooked, remove from oven, and allow to cool slightly.
- Scrape out the strands of squash with a fork.
- Rewarm pan over medium heat, and add squash.
- Stir well to combine and heat through.
- If there is no liquid in the bottom of the pan, add 2-3 ounces of water.
- Melt in the butter, while stirring to combine.
- Adjust seasoning with salt and pepper.
- Plate each person a guinea hen breast and a hearty serving of greens and spaghetti squash.
